Kayexalate action
binds to potassium ions in the GI tract and removes them from the body through the stool
Kayexalate indication
hyperkalemia
Kayexalate key s/e
nausea and constipation; fatal intestinal necrosis; serious electrolyte imbalances
Kayexalate nursing considerations
pt safety, monitor electrolytes and bowel function, manage potential adverse effects
Kayexalate data needed to give drug
potassium level, pt age and weight, route of admin, bowel function and hx
Potassium chloride action
replaces potassium and maintains potassium level
Potassium chloride indication
prevents hypokalemia
Potassium chloride key s/e
arrhythmias
HF
heart block
cardiac arrest
hyperkalemia
metabolic acidosis
Potassium chloride nursing considerations
be aware of GI lesions
monitor for hyperkalemia
monitor continuous tele and electrolyte levels
Potassium chloride data needed to give drug
may increase potassium and chloride levels
may decrease sodium levels
Magnesium sulfate action
replaces magnesium and maintains magnesium level; anticonvulsant
Magnesium sulfate indication
hypomagnesemia
Magnesium sulfate key s/e
CNS depresion, hypocalcemia, pulmonary edema, arrhythmias, hypotension
Magnesium sulfate nursing considerations
keep IV calcium available to reverse magnesium intoxication
monitor for magnesium toxicity: RESP DEPRESSION, AKI, PULMONARY EDEMA
monitor fluid intake and output
monitor kidney function
Magnesium sulfate data needed to give drug
monitor calcium and magnesium level
